FESPA Global Print Expo to offer experience in motion

Planning is gearing up for this year’s FESPA Global Print Expo and European Sign Expo 2022 in Berlin with organisers launching the show’s promotional campaign: ‘Experience Print in Motion’.

The show is set to take place from May 31 to June 3 at Messe Berlin, Germany.

Michael Ryan, head of FESPA Global Print Expo, says: “Speciality print businesses are back up and running and making future plans, and FESPA Global Print Expo 2022 will give them fresh momentum, supporting them with investment decisions and ideas development at a critical time in the sector’s sustained recovery.

“After more than two years dominated by virtual alternatives, business decision-makers really need the energy and connections that only live events enable. The true value of a FESPA event for exhibitors and visitors is the wider experience: close-up views of technology and consumables; making human connections; networking with like-minded business people; being inspired and discovering the latest technologies and consumables. In Amsterdam last autumn, we took the first steps to bringing colour back to speciality print. Now we all need to experience print in motion.”

Berlin hosted FESPA expos in 2007 and 2018. The show will occupy eight halls and provide a platform for technological innovation in digital wide format, screen and textile printing. International manufacturers are lining up for the event, with over 250 suppliers including Brother, Canon, Durst, Fujifilm, HP, Kornit, Mimaki and M&R fully committed to the event to date.

The popular Printeriors interior décor feature will highlight the many opportunities in printed interior décor, again taking the form of an interactive visitor experience.

World Wrap Masters will also return, offering visitors the chance to see European vehicle wrappers compete for the title of World Wrap Master Europe 2022, followed by the show-down of the regional competition winners in the World Wrap Masters final.

The European Sign Expo , Europe’s largest exhibition for signage and visual communications, will be held in hall 5.2.

The 2022 event will be a showcase of technology solutions and materials, enabling brand owners and communications professionals to see the application opportunities in areas including channel lettering, dimensional signage, engraving and etching, LED and sign solutions.
